📜  删除 yum 包 - Shell-Bash (1)

📅  最后修改于: 2023-12-03 15:36:54.761000             🧑  作者: Mango

删除yum包 - Shell/Bash

有时候,你需要删除某些不需要的 yum 包以释放磁盘空间或管理软件包。在 Shell/Bash 中,你可以使用以下几种方法删除 yum 包。

使用yum命令删除yum包

yum 命令是用于在 CentOS 或 RHEL 系统上安装、升级和删除软件包的常用命令。要删除 yum 包,你可以使用以下命令:

sudo yum remove package-name

这将从系统中卸载名为 "package-name" 的软件包。如果你想删除多个软件包,可以在同一行上使用多个软件包名称。

sudo yum remove package1-name package2-name ...
使用rpm命令删除yum包

rpm 命令是用于在 CentOS 或 RHEL 系统上安装、升级和删除软件包的另一种方法。要删除 yum 包,你可以使用以下命令:

sudo rpm -e package-name

这将从系统中卸载名为 "package-name" 的软件包。同样,如果你想删除多个软件包,可以在同一行上使用多个软件包名称。

sudo rpm -e package1-name package2-name ...
删除所有未使用的yum包

如果你想删除所有未使用的 yum 包,可以使用 yum 命令和 package-cleanup 工具。首先,使用以下命令列出所有未使用的软件包:

sudo package-cleanup --leaves --all

然后,使用以下命令删除所有未使用的软件包:

sudo yum remove $(package-cleanup --leaves --all)

这将删除系统中所有未使用的软件包。

以上是在 Shell/Bash 中删除 yum 包的几种方法。记得在删除前认真检查软件包列表,并确保你要删除的软件包确实是不需要的。